More Thai pledged rice to be auctioned through AFET

BANGKOK, March 13 (TNA) - Another auction of Thai rice under the official rice-pledging scheme is set to be organized through the Agricultural Futures Exchange of Thailand (AFET) within a few weeks Caretaker Deputy Prime Minister and Commerce Minister Niwatthamrong Bunsongphaisan told journalists of the update on Thursday, saying that he wished it would not be blocked again. Niwatthamrong revealed that about 12-13 million tonnes of pledged rice remain in the government's stocks and it should be sold out by about one million tonnes a month from now on, insisting that the caretaker government would not sell the rice cheaply. Meanwhile, a group of farmers who have waited for months for money from the official rice-pledging scheme moved from their rally site in front of the Ministry of Commerce to the Ministry of Finance to demand quick payment for their pledged rice. The protesting rice farmers also took a truckload of seven tonnes of paddy with them and demanded the ministry to buy it and another truckload they dumped there on Wednesday. (TNA)
